Home-E 46 That dies when warmed up!

E 46 That dies when warmed up!

I own a 2001 330i that has been giving me a problem with dieing after it has been driven a while.After driving about 15 to 20 miles it will die when coasting to a stop some times.Ut will also die after driving it for a while and go into store for a few minutes and come back out and drive off.It will start right back up and will run a little rough but then will smooth out.It has been to the dealer 4-5 times and will not dupicate for them.I my go days without doing it are may die 2-3 in a days period.Any suggestions.BMW mechanics can't find out what is wrong.

Can you tell us what the mechanics already ruled out?

At first they thought that the K&N filter was letting too much air in for sensor.I told them it had done it before I put in filter.Next they thought that the fuel pump was losing pressure so they put in new pump. Still died.They have not got or found any code at all. I am sure they must have check out sensors but never told me any thing about it.This morning I went shopping with my kids and had no trouble ,On way home we stopped and ate at Mickey D's for about 10 minutes and I backed out of spot and drove off slowly and while rolling slow threw lot it died.This has been what it has done.It is after I have driven for a while and while coming to stop at a light or driving off slowly after stopping is when it dies.I never dies at any speed but this way.I am supposed to be taking it on the 25 for a BMW enginner to try his hand at it.Do you have any answers?

Are you giving it gas when this happens, or letting it coast? I was thinking something like the idle position sensor, or whatever its called. There are probably many possibilities.

It is when I am coasting more so!

The idle on tac is eratic at these times.It my drop from 100 rpm to 0 and it dies.It is like there is not a set idle speed to keep it running.
